Output 96e3293dce3130e26aedfb98ff7196878b3de5e39c8f5c730206ea0af948c536:4

value
821578
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687cb01255532f1638f9e73b37435c669c96b596 OP_EQUAL
address
3BDVZxDvenhtDUPxbu2nMbKVXGSW63BdVT
transaction
96e3293dce3130e26aedfb98ff7196878b3de5e39c8f5c730206ea0af948c536
spent
true